Neutral facts on bank and credit union loans
General, publicly known facts about this kind of borrowing. We do not state any one company's rates, fees, or approval rates.
Usually a credit check
Banks and credit unions typically require a credit check and a qualifying credit score to approve a personal loan.
Often a lower rate
For people who qualify, banks and credit unions commonly offer lower interest rates and larger loan amounts than small-dollar lenders.
Approval can take longer
Bank approval and funding can take several days, and minimum loan amounts are often higher than a few thousand dollars.
When a bank loan may fit your situation
If you have an established credit history and can wait a few days, a bank or credit union typically charges less interest and may lend you a larger amount, and starting there is worth considering. Desert Rock Capital is built for a different moment: when a credit check is a barrier, the wait is too long, or you need a small-dollar amount. Both serve different needs, and we will be straight about that.

How do installment loans work in Utah?
Installment loans in Utah are structured with fixed biweekly payments over a set repayment period. At Desert Rock Capital, payments are scheduled every two weeks in equal amounts over a fixed term. There are no balloon payments at the end of the term. Each payment is structured in equal amounts so you know exactly what to expect throughout the repayment period. Loan qualification is not based on your credit score. No collateral is required, and there is no traditional credit check.
